Medical Office Painting in Clearwater, FL

Medical office painting services involve the professional application of paint and finishes to interior and exterior surfaces within healthcare facilities. These projects often include walls, ceilings, doors, and trim in examination rooms, waiting areas, administrative offices, and other clinical spaces. Property owners typically request these services to enhance the appearance of their facilities, improve cleanliness perceptions, and create a welcoming environment for patients and staff. Before requesting medical office painting, it’s important to understand the scope of work, including surface preparation, color choices, and any specific regulations or standards related to healthcare environments.

Property owners should also consider the timing of the project to minimize disruption to daily operations and inquire about the use of low-odor or quick-drying paints suitable for occupied spaces. Clear communication about the areas to be painted, desired finishes, and any special requirements-such as mold resistance or easy-to-clean surfaces-can help ensure the project meets expectations. Proper planning and understanding of the scope can contribute to a smooth process and a professional, lasting result for healthcare facility interiors.

FAQ

Medical Office Painting Questions

What types of areas in a medical office can be painted? Commonly painted areas include examination rooms, waiting areas, hallways, and staff offices to create a clean and welcoming environment.

Are special paints needed for medical office painting? Yes, low-odor, washable, and durable paints are often used to meet hygiene standards and withstand frequent cleaning.

How often should a medical office be repainted? Repainting is typically considered every few years or when walls show signs of wear, to maintain a professional appearance.

What should property owners consider before painting a medical office? It is important to choose colors that promote a calming atmosphere and to plan work around patient and staff schedules for minimal disruption.
